Some facts about sealing stone and tiles

Most ceramic and polished porcelain tiles will not need to be sealed due to their density. However the grout can defiantly attract staining so sealing the grout lines can be very beneficial.

Porous synthetic or natural stones tiles will need to be sealed to prevent permanent staining.
From the time they are laid, tiles can be exposed to efflorescence, salt attack, picture framing, spalling, spills, weather, animals, children and tradesmen, so it is best to seal them sooner rather than later.

Sealing your tiles will not stop them from getting dirty but will work by making what was once a porous surface that would attract and draw in oils, waters, moulds etc, to now a treated surface that will repeal these penetrates.
In return your job of hosing, moping or sweeping will now be a lot more effective and easier.

All natural stones are acid sensitive. For example: Red wines, fruit juices, vinegars, cokes and most cleaning products can etch into your stone giving a patchy, dull or Smoky look. This can only be corrected by regrinding or polishing.
The rights sealers will protect from acids etching.

Impregnating sealers - Impregnating sealers sink into the tile and protect the stone from within by
depositing solid materials into the tile pores to coat the material beneath it. The active ingredient of an
impregnating sealer is either a natural or synthetically made resin.
After the sealer is applied, the water or solvent evaporates and leaves the resin in the stone, hardening to
form a protectant that prevents the stone from absorbing other materials.
 
Advantages Let the tile breath.
Can recoat on top without having to strip old sealer.
Will not change the appearance of your stone,
Won’t wear or scratch,
Lasts years longer,
Quick drying,

Topical sealers
– Topical sealers sit on the top of the stone and provide a coating that protects the tile
from damage. The purpose of the sealer is to reduce the natural absorbency of the stone so foreign
materials such as dirt and liquids will not sink into the stone and will instead remain on the surface until
they can be wiped away.
Advantages They can provide a shiny, glossy wet look to the stone. Excellent for slate.
Will protect stone from wear.
Very easy to clean.
Excellent against acid attack.
